A girl spent 16% of her monthly income on clothing. Of
the remaining, she spent on travel and food in the ratio of 5:2. If the difference of the income spent on travel and food is Rs.1836, then find her monthly income.Solution
Let her income be 100%. Remaining income = (100 - 16)% = 84% Let the money spent on travel and food be Rs. 5x and Rs. 2x respectively. Now, according to question, => 5x – 2x = 1836 => x = 612 Total money spent on travel and food together = 7x = 4284 => 84% --- 4284 => 100% ----- 5100 Therefore her income is Rs. 5100.
